Hursh, Indiana

Hursh is an unincorporated community in Cedar Creek Township, Allen County, in the U.S. state of Indiana.[2]

History

A post office was established at Hursh in 1882, and remained in operation until 1903.[3] The community was named after the Hursh family of settlers.[4]
